How fast are internet speeds in Mapleton Depot?
The map below shows maximum internet speeds by area in Mapleton Depot.

Internet Speed Key
The average Mapleton Depot home can get up to 1,005 Mbps on their internet plan. For most people, the fastest download speed in the city is 1,200 Mbps, which 14.03% of residents can get. Some homes and apartments do not have access to these speeds. On the slower end, for example, less than 1% of homes can only purchase plans up to 25 Mbps. See the internet provider details below for info about their speed and coverage in Mapleton Depot.
Internet speeds tend to be faster in the east parts of Mapleton Depot, and slower in the southeast areas of the city.
What type of internet should I choose in Mapleton Depot?
The fastest internet for you may vary based on where in Mapleton Depot you live. If speed is your main concern, cable will be the fastest internet in the city.
- Fiber is the fastest internet type for less than 1% of Mapleton Depot homes.
- Cable is fastest for 94.27% of the city.
- DSL is fastest for less than 1%.
- Fixed wireless is fastest for 3.75%.
- Satellite internet may be the only option for 1.98% of Mapleton Depot homes.
Internet Market Health in Mapleton Depot

Internet Competition Key
The map shows how competitive the Mapleton Depot internet service market is. Areas in green have more alternatives, areas in yellow have a few choices, and areas in red may have only one provider. More competition usually means faster speeds and better prices for you, the customer.
Below are quick facts on internet competition and market health in Mapleton Depot based on what connections the average home has availabile:
- Average number of internet service providers to a home: 4.2 (unhealthy)
- Average types of service (fiber, cable, DSL, etc): 2.6 (healthy)
- Average providers with broadband (25 Mbps+) speeds: 3.7 (unhealthy)
Overall, competition is unhealthy.
Mapleton Depot internet customers have the ability to buy internet service from 1 to 7 different providers, depending on where they live. For different types of service, Mapleton Depot homes have between 1 and 3 options. The type(s) of service available are cable, fixed wireless, and dsl, though these may vary depending on the region within the city.
When it comes to broadband download speeds faster than 25 Mbps, the situation is worse. Mapleton Depot internet customers who want faster speeds have between 1 and 6 choices of companies offering speeds up to or over 25 Mbps.
More internet companies with faster speeds means fewer monopolies and better prices for customers. In promoting a free market for internet, Mapleton Depot needs improvement.

How does internet in Mapleton Depot compare to the rest of Pennsylvania?
Internet speeds in Mapleton Depot are slower versus the average speeds in Pennsylvania: 2,212 Mbps in Pennsylvania versus 1,005 Mbps in the city. The state has similar internet availability compared to the city. Average internet coverage in Pennsylvania is 98.60% versus 98.02% in Mapleton Depot.
